Africa’s leading cable TV company, MultiChoice Group has announced that its Nigerian subsidiary has agreed to pay about $37.3 million as part of a tax settlement arrangement with the Nigerian tax authorities.
According to a statement by the group, the total tax amount (35.4 billion naira) will be offset against the security deposits and good faith payments made to date.
At that time, the FIRS noted that the level of non-compliance by Multi-Choice Africa (MCA), the parent Company, the Multichoice Group was alarming.
It added that the parent company, which provided services to Multichoice Nigeria had never paid Value Added Tax (VAT) since its inception.
